Size and Shape That Fit My Projects

I always think about the size of the tag before buying. A tag that is too large can overwhelm a delicate crochet item, while a tiny one may not be visible enough. I usually match the shape to the project:

  • Small tags for baby items and amigurumi
  • Medium tags for hats, scarves, and bags
  • Larger tags for blankets and home decor

I also like choosing between rectangular, round, oval, or custom-cut shapes depending on the look I want.

Attachment Style I Prefer

The way a tag attaches matters a lot to me. Some tags are sew-on, some are snap-on, and others use rivets, strings, or clips. I choose based on how permanent I want the tag to be.

  • Sew-on tags: best for a secure, lasting finish
  • Snap-on or clip-on tags: great if I want to remove or switch tags
  • String tags: useful for a softer, more handmade presentation

For me, the attachment style should be easy to use without damaging the crochet piece.

Durability and Care

I always ask myself whether the tag will hold up over time. Since crochet items may be washed or used often, I look for tags that resist fading, cracking, peeling, or fraying. I also check whether the tag needs special care. For example, leather and wooden tags may need gentler washing, while fabric tags may be easier to maintain.
